ORA-00933是Oracle数据库中的一个错误代码,表示SQL语句中存在语法错误或不完整的查询。当涉及两个以上的表时,更新Oracle的SQL语句需要正确的语法和表之间的关联条件。
要解决ORA-00933错误,需要检查以下几个方面:
下面是一个示例的更新Oracle的SQL语句,涉及两个表的更新操作:
UPDATE table1
SET table1.column1 = table2.column2
FROM table1
JOIN table2 ON table1.id = table2.id
WHERE table1.column3 = 'value';
在这个示例中,我们使用了UPDATE语句来更新table1表中的column1字段,将其值设置为table2表中的column2字段的值。通过使用JOIN语句和关联条件(table1.id = table2.id),我们确保了两个表之间的正确关联。WHERE子句用于进一步筛选更新的行。
对于这个问题,腾讯云提供了多个相关的产品和服务,例如:
请注意,以上提到的腾讯云产品仅作为示例,并不代表其他云计算品牌商的产品。在实际应用中,您可以根据需求选择适合的云计算服务提供商和产品。
领取专属 10元无门槛券
手把手带您无忧上云